Testing Value of Ground Resistance Test and Equipment Integration Logic

The ground resistance test is a core protective test item in electrical safety inspection. For Class I electrical appliances with metal casings, constant high current is applied to measure the loop resistance between grounding terminals and exposed metal parts. It ensures dangerous leakage current can be discharged rapidly under fault conditions, serving as the last safety barrier to prevent electric shock accidents. Mandatory standards such as GB 4706.1, IEC 60335-1 and GB 7000.1 all require ground resistance test to be carried out before factory delivery.

The traditional testing scheme requires multiple separate instruments including withstand voltage tester, insulation resistance meter, leakage current tester and ground resistance tester. Frequent fixture replacement and repeated wiring lead to low efficiency and high wiring error risks. Core Test Parameters of LISUN LS9955 Automatic Safety Tester

The table below shows full technical specifications of LISUN LS9955 automatic safety tester including ground resistance test:

Test Item Measurement Range Accuracy Index Supporting Test Conditions
AC/DC Withstand Voltage Test AC/DC 100~4000V ±(5%+3V) AC current 0.10~20.00mA; DC current 0.10~12.00mA
Insulation Resistance Test 1.00~2000MΩ ±(5%+0.5MΩ) DC output voltage 100~1000V
Leakage Current Test 0.10~20mA ±(0.3%+5uA) Test voltage AC10.0~300.0V
Ground Resistance Test 0~600mΩ ±(5%+2mΩ) Output constant AC current 1.00~30.00A
Power Test (Exclusive for LS9956) Power 1.0~6000.0W, power factor 0.2~1.0 Class 0.5 accuracy Input voltage 10~300V, current 0.010~20.00A

The ground resistance test module of the equipment outputs a maximum constant AC current of 30A with a measuring range of 0~600mΩ, fully meeting ground resistance limit requirements for household appliances, lighting lamps and medical equipment. High-precision measuring probes guarantee stable reading of tiny grounding loop resistance. Real-time data is displayed on the LCD screen together with preset limits, allowing direct judgment on whether the ground resistance test passes or fails. The unit supports rapid discharge function to automatically release residual charges on samples after testing and protect operators.

Applicable Standards and Standardized Test Procedures of Automatic Safety Tester

LISUN LS9955 automatic safety tester is preloaded with mainstream domestic and international electrical safety standard programs, including GB 4706.1, IEC/EN 60335-1, GB 7000.1, IEC 60598, medical electrical standard GB 9706.1, UL 60335 and more specifications. Preset threshold values for ground resistance test can be directly called without repeated manual setting.

The standardized integrated testing process consists of four steps: First, sample wiring, complete common wiring for withstand voltage, insulation, leakage current and ground resistance test in one operation; Second, recall preset programs, the equipment automatically runs withstand voltage, insulation, leakage current and ground resistance test in order; Third, automatic judgment, audible and visual alarms will lock FAIL results once ground resistance test values exceed standard limits; Fourth, data storage, the unit records all data including ground resistance test values and breakdown current of each sample, supporting remote export and traceability via computer software.
